Abstract: To clarify the genetic basis of modern domestic horses’ adaptation to environmental changes during domestication,this study collcted genomic data from 317 individuals of 19 horse breeds at home and abroad for analysis,and explored the genetic diversity and population structure of horses.Combined with 25 environmental factors,genome-wide association study and selective sweep analysis ( FST and u ratio)were used to screen candidate genes significantly associated with environmental adaptability. The results showed that a total of lO7 shared candidate genes significantly associated with environmental adaptability were identified by the two analytical methods. Pathway enrichment analysis indicated that these genes were mainly involved in pathways such as olfactory transduction, heme binding,oxygen binding,and cellular response to hypoxia. Among them,the OR52A1J gene region on chromosome 7 showed a strong selection signal. Haplotype analysis revealed that this region could clearly distinguish horse breeds at high and low altitudes,suggesting that it might be a key candidate gene for the adaptation of Tibetan horses to high altitudes. This study provides a new perspective for revealing the environmental adaptability of modern domestic horses and offers a reference for the management and protection of animal genetic resources.
